How we score the Fan Engagement Index and Fan Engagement Awards

With a few tweaks aside, we have used the same algorithm (scoring system) since the first edition in 2019. We only ever make adjustments to clarify certain elements of the scoring, or according to changes in practice within the industry (e.g. the replacement of Customer Charters in the EPL and EFL with Fan Engagement Plans), or externally (e.g. ‘X’/Twitter becoming a far less used platform for fan and broader customer engagement). We always ensure that the algorithm is published. Please use the links below to read all versions from 2021.

How the Fan Engagement Awards are scored (awards from 2024/2025 season).

Award Fan Engagement Index points range needed
Gold 215-240
Silver 180-210
Bronze 145-175
Merit Increase of 50 points or more on the previous season

All of the data we collect for the Fan Engagement Index are publicly available, via club, league and other websites and sources. It involves no surveying of fans or others. We do not contact clubs directly during the process, to as closely as possible mirror the journey of a fan attempting to find out the information themselves, and to ensure fairness to all clubs.

However, we do send a copy of what has been collected for each club, and invite them to provide comment, further information, clarification or make any changes on what we’ve collected.

Please note: Scoring is from a potential total score of 240 points, with 80 points available per-section.

Where scores are equal, the highest Dialogue score determines the club’s final position in the table
